当前位置:首页 / EXCEL

Excel颜色如何自动计算?如何快速识别?

作者:佚名|分类:EXCEL|浏览:71|发布时间:2025-03-14 21:11:31

Excel颜色自动计算与快速识别技巧

在Excel中,颜色不仅可以用来美化表格,还能作为数据可视化的工具,帮助我们快速识别数据的特点。本文将详细介绍如何在Excel中自动计算颜色,以及如何快速识别这些颜色。

一、Excel颜色自动计算

1. 使用条件格式

条件格式是Excel中一个非常实用的功能,它可以自动根据单元格中的数据值来设置单元格的格式,包括颜色。以下是如何使用条件格式自动计算颜色的步骤:

(1)选中需要应用条件格式的单元格区域。

(2)点击“开始”选项卡中的“条件格式”按钮,选择“新建规则”。

(3)在弹出的“新建格式规则”对话框中,选择“使用公式确定要设置格式的单元格”。

(4)在“格式值等于以下公式时”输入相应的公式,例如:`=$A2>100`,表示当A2单元格的值大于100时,应用该规则。

(5)点击“格式”按钮,选择合适的颜色,然后点击“确定”。

(6)点击“确定”完成条件格式的设置。

2. 使用VBA宏

除了条件格式,我们还可以使用VBA宏来自动计算颜色。以下是一个简单的VBA宏示例,用于根据单元格的值自动设置颜色:

```vba

Sub SetCellColor()

Dim ws As Worksheet

Set ws = ActiveSheet

Dim rng As Range

Set rng = ws.Range("A1:A10") ' 修改为需要设置颜色的单元格区域

Dim cell As Range

For Each cell In rng

If cell.Value > 100 Then

cell.Interior.Color = RGB(255, 0, 0) ' 设置颜色为红色

ElseIf cell.Value > 50 Then

cell.Interior.Color = RGB(0, 255, 0) ' 设置颜色为绿色

Else

cell.Interior.Color = RGB(0, 0, 255) ' 设置颜色为蓝色

End If

Next cell

End Sub

```

二、Excel颜色快速识别

1. 使用颜色名称

在Excel中,我们可以直接使用颜色名称来快速识别颜色。例如,在条件格式或VBA宏中,我们可以直接使用`RGB(255, 0, 0)`来设置红色。

2. 使用颜色代码

除了颜色名称,我们还可以使用颜色代码来快速识别颜色。颜色代码由三个数字组成,分别代表红色、绿色和蓝色,范围从0到255。例如,`RGB(255, 0, 0)`表示红色。

3. 使用颜色选择器

在Excel中,我们可以使用颜色选择器来快速选择颜色。在条件格式或VBA宏中,点击“格式”按钮,然后选择“颜色”,即可打开颜色选择器。

三、相关问答

1. 问:条件格式和VBA宏有什么区别?

答:条件格式是一种直观、易于使用的功能,适合简单的情况。而VBA宏则提供了更多的灵活性和控制能力,适合复杂的情况。

2. 问:如何将条件格式应用到整个工作表?

答:选中整个工作表,然后点击“开始”选项卡中的“条件格式”按钮,选择“新建规则”,接着按照步骤设置条件格式即可。

3. 问:VBA宏中的RGB函数有什么作用?

答:RGB函数用于创建一个由红色、绿色和蓝色组成的颜色值。在Excel中,我们可以使用这个颜色值来设置单元格的背景颜色。

4. 问:如何将VBA宏保存为可执行文件?

答:将VBA宏保存为可执行文件需要使用外部工具,如VBScript编译器。具体操作步骤请参考相关教程。

通过以上内容,相信大家对Excel颜色自动计算和快速识别有了更深入的了解。在实际应用中,我们可以根据需要选择合适的方法来提高工作效率。